【图解】2026年1月起 这些国家标准将实施
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-01-01 01:18
Group 1 - The implementation of new national standards starting January 1, 2026, will support the healthy development of emerging industries and create a favorable consumer environment while ensuring the safety of people's lives and property [2][3] - Key standards include safety requirements for infant and children's furniture, photovoltaic component disposal, automotive maintenance and diagnostics, information system disaster recovery, and information security management systems [2][3][4] Group 2 - The "Safety Technical Specification for Infant and Children's Furniture" (GB 28007-2024) sets universal safety requirements for furniture used by children aged 0 to 14, covering materials, structure, fire resistance, electrical safety, harmful substance limits, and warning labels [4][5] - The "Photovoltaic Component Disposal Technical Requirements" (GB/T 45922-2025) outlines the basic requirements for the disposal of photovoltaic components used in buildings, including the process and criteria for determining when components should be discarded [6][7][8] Group 3 - The "Automotive Maintenance, Inspection, and Diagnosis Technical Specification" (GB/T 18344-2025) establishes maintenance levels, cycles, operational requirements, and quality assurance for automotive services [10][11] - The "Information System Disaster Recovery Specification" (GB/T 20988-2025) and "Information Security Management System Requirements" (GB/T 22080-2025) provide guidelines for disaster recovery and information security management, enhancing support across various industries [13][14][15] Group 4 - The "Toilet Chair" standard (GB/T 24434-2025) specifies classifications, technical requirements, inspection rules, and packaging for toilet chairs, aiming to improve product quality for individuals with mobility challenges [16][18] - The "General Requirements for Age-Friendly Fitness Equipment" (GB/T 45180-2024) outlines requirements for fitness equipment designed for older adults, promoting the healthy development of this industry [19][21] Group 5 - The "Age-Friendly Technical Requirements for Smart Multimedia Terminals" (GB/T 45919-2025) and its evaluation method (GB/T 45934-2025) aim to enhance the usability of multimedia products for older adults, improving their experience with audio-visual technology [22][24] - The "Technical Specifications for Convenient Services of Medical Security Information Platforms" (GB/T 45938-2025) details the access methods, functional requirements, performance, and security for medical service platforms [25]

2026年1月起一批重要国家标准实施 为良好消费环境提供标准支撑
Xin Hua She· 2025-12-31 11:53
Group 1: National Standards Implementation - A set of important national standards will be implemented starting January 2026, focusing on children's furniture safety, aging-friendly products, electric vehicle energy consumption limits, and automotive maintenance and diagnostics [1][2][3] Group 2: Children's Furniture Safety - The "Safety Technical Specifications for Infant and Children's Furniture" establishes mandatory safety requirements for furniture used by children aged 0 to 14, including limits on harmful substances, structural safety, and specific safety requirements for products like high chairs and cribs [1] Group 3: Aging-Friendly Products - The "General Requirements for Aging-Friendly Fitness Equipment" outlines common requirements for fitness equipment designed for older adults, including specific requirements for various types of equipment such as treadmills and strength training devices [2] - The "Toilet Chair" standard specifies classification, technical requirements, inspection rules, and packaging for toilet chairs aimed at elderly users [1][2] Group 4: Electric Vehicle Standards - The "Energy Consumption Limits for Electric Vehicles Part 1: Passenger Cars" introduces mandatory energy consumption limits based on vehicle weight, with a requirement that electric vehicles weighing around 2 tons must not exceed 15.1 kWh per 100 km, potentially improving average driving range by approximately 7% [2] Group 5: Automotive Maintenance and Safety - The "Automotive Maintenance, Inspection, and Diagnostic Technical Specifications" sets standards for the classification and frequency of automotive maintenance, as well as quality assurance requirements [3] Group 6: Emerging Industries and Information Security - The "Technical Requirements for the Disposal of Photovoltaic Modules" outlines basic requirements for the disposal of photovoltaic components used in buildings, including the process and conditions for determining when components should be discarded [3] - The "Cybersecurity Technical Information System Disaster Recovery Specifications" provides guidelines for disaster recovery in information systems, including principles, lifecycle, and evaluation methods [3] - The "Cybersecurity Technical Information Security Management System Requirements" details the requirements for establishing and maintaining an information security management system within organizations [3]
